10 words from this day's editorials

  • Desist (verb)To stop doing something.रोकना Synonyms: Abstain, Refrain, Cease, Hold back · Antonyms: Endure, Continue, Resume
  • Startle (verb)Cause to feel sudden shock or alarm.चौंका देना Synonyms: Astound, Astonish, Frighten, Give someone a jolt · Antonyms: Calm, Soothe, Comfort
  • Redundant (adjective)Not needed or useful.अनावश्यक Synonyms: Unnecessary, Dispensable, Expendable, Unneeded · Antonyms: Necessary, Essential, Needed, Non-redundant
  • Benevolent (adjective)(especially of people in authority) kind, helpful and generous.भला चाहने वाला Synonyms: Kindly, Generous, Beneficent, Compassionate · Antonyms: Mean, Malevolent, Unkind
  • Endow (verb)Provide with a quality, ability, or asset.प्रदान करना Synonyms: Furnish, Equip, Confer, Bestow · Antonyms: Deprive, Hold, Keep back
  • Infest (verb)- (of insects or animals) be present (in a place or site) in large numbers, typically so as to cause damage or disease.में फैल जाना Synonyms: Spread through, Overrun, Swarm over
  • Threshold (noun)The level at which something starts to happen.दहलीज़ Synonyms: Starting point, Beginning, Brink · Antonyms: Ending, Close, Completion, Omega
  • Underpin (verb)Support, justify, or form the basis for.सहारा देना Synonyms: Corroborate, Buttress, Bolster · Antonyms: Weaken, Undermine, Ruin
  • Afflict (verb)To affect somebody/something in an unpleasant or harmful way.कष्ट पहुँचाना Synonyms: Trouble, Cause suffering to, Distress · Antonyms: Help, Aid, Assist
  • Blatant (adjective)(of actions that are considered bad) done in an obvious and open way without caring if people are shocked.स्पष्ट मुखर Synonyms: Flagrant, Obvious, Glaring · Antonyms: Unclear, Vague, Obscure
